This means beloved local events like the Freewill Shakespeare Festival, Edmonton Heritage Festival, and Silver Skate Festival are all returning home—after years of scrambling for alternative venues. The park’s improved infrastructure not only makes these festivals possible again, but also signals a vibrant comeback for one of Edmonton’s most cherished green spaces.
